Разработка Linux В Windows С Помощью Wsl И Visual Studio Code Remote

Работа с VS Code Remote и подсистемой Windows для Linux (WSL) позволяет использовать полнофункциональную среду разработки Linux на ноутбуке или настольном компьютере с предустановленной Windows. В этой статье мы рассмотрим, как использовать эти инструменты для разработки приложений Python в Linux.

Разработка Linux в Windows с помощью WSL и Visual Studio Code Remote



Перво-наперво: установка необходимых компонентов

Для выполнения всех шагов, описанных в этой статье, вам потребуются WSL и VS Code с установленным расширением VS Code Remote — WSL. Давайте кратко рассмотрим, что это такое и как его установить.



Подсистема Windows для Linux

Инструмент Windows Subsystem for Linux, сокращенно WSL, позволяет запускать немодифицированные двоичные файлы Linux непосредственно в Windows. Это означает, что вы можете использовать свои любимые инструменты Linux, приложения командной строки и рабочие процессы на своем компьютере с Windows без необходимости проходить сложные настройки, такие как двойная загрузка.

Самое приятное то, что WSL — это тесно интегрированное решение между Windows и Linux. Другими словами, если вы любите Linux, вы можете получить доступ ко всем файлам и исполняемым файлам Windows непосредственно из оболочки bash, а если вы любите Windows, вы можете легко получить доступ к двоичным файлам и файлам Linux из PowerShell или CMD. Если вы новичок в WSL и хотите узнать больше, вы можете пройти наш полный курс: Начало работы с подсистемой Windows для Linux или просто прочитайте инструкцию по установке в WSL-документация .



Код Visual Studio

Visual Studio Code — это легкий, но мощный редактор кода, который работает на рабочем столе и доступен в Windows, macOS и Linux. Он поставляется со встроенной поддержкой JavaScript, TypeScript и Node.js, а также имеет богатую экосистему расширений для других языков (таких как C++, C#, Java, Python, PHP, Go) и сред выполнения (таких как .

NET и Единство).

Скачать и начните свое путешествие с VS-код .

Вам также понадобится расширение VS Code Remote — WSL, которое позволяет использовать контейнер, удаленный компьютер или подсистему Windows для Linux (WSL) в качестве полнофункциональной среды разработки.

Чтобы узнать больше и начать работу, посетите Страница документации VS Code Remote .



Готово, внимание, Линукс!

Вместо того, чтобы писать длинный раздел о начале работы с VS Code Remote в WSL, мы решили сделать это короткое видео, демонстрирующее, как выполнять разработку Python в WSL с помощью VS Code Remote.

Это не просто изолированный Python: вы можете использовать VSCode Remote и WSL в любом проекте Linux.

При использовании VS Code Remote в WSL команды и расширения запускаются непосредственно в вашем дистрибутиве Linux, поэтому вам не нужно беспокоиться о проблемах двоичной совместимости или других проблемах, связанных с разными ОС.

Вы можете использовать VS Code в WSL так же, как и в Windows. VS Code Remote и WSL меняют правила игры, когда дело доходит до разработки Linux в Windows. Эти инструменты позволяют разрабатывать, запускать и отлаживать множество приложений Linux непосредственно на компьютере с Windows, предоставляя вам лучшее от сред Windows и Linux. Если вы хотите узнать больше о подсистеме Windows для Linux и обо всем, что касается командной строки Windows, следите за обновлениями в этом блоге! А если вам интересно узнать больше о VS Code Remote, вы можете прочитать статью в блоге.

Здесь и обширную документацию, охватывающую архитектуру, Здесь .

Мы рады представить вам мощное сочетание VS Code Remote и WSL! Приятного кодирования! Теги: #linux #разработка Linux #разработка Windows #microsoft #python #Windows #код Visual Studio #Visual Studio #WSL

Вместе с данным постом часто просматривают:

Автор Статьи


Зарегистрирован: 2019-12-10 15:07:06
Баллов опыта: 0
Всего постов на сайте: 0
Всего комментарий на сайте: 0
Dima Manisha

Dima Manisha

Эксперт Wmlog. Профессиональный веб-мастер, SEO-специалист, дизайнер, маркетолог и интернет-предприниматель.